Archive for the ‘windows’ Category

ImageMagickのコマンドメモ

Sunday, January 24th, 2010

いつも忘れるのでメモ。主にScanSnapで取り込んだ画像を手直しする時などに役立ちそうなもの。

  • convert: 画像を変換する
  • identify: 画像の情報を得る
  • display: 画像を表示する (MacOSXの場合はX11が立ち上がる)

やや複雑なコマンド。

convert -geometry 500x500! source.jpg result.jpg

source.jpgのサイズを500×500に強制的に変換に変換したresult.jpgを作成する。「!」がないときはアスペクト比が保持される。

convert -density 72x72 -unit PixelsPerInch source.jpg result.jpg

source.jpgの解像度を72dpiに変換したresult.jpgを作成する。

convert *.jpg -adjoin hoge.pdf

ディレクトリ内のjpgファイルをまとめて1つのhoge.pdfを作成する。

identiify -format "%f: %wx%h\n" source.jpg

source.jpgの情報を”ファイル名: 幅x高さ”の型式で表示する。

mkv形式の動画をmp4形式に変換する

Wednesday, December 9th, 2009

最近主に海外のサイトで目にすることの多い.mkvという動画形式。
Matroska形式と呼ばれ、正確には動画形式ではなく、実際の動画や音声をパッケージ化したコンテナ形式である。
コンテナなので、複数の音声や字幕のデータを格納できるところが特徴。
DivX Playerで普通に再生できる他、VLCでも再生可能。

他の動画形式に変換する場合、ffmpegではmkv形式の動画がうまく変換できないケースがある。
その場合、Windows用のFreeware Any Video Converterを利用するか、もしくはMac用のFreeware Video Mondeyを利用すれば変換できる。

注意として、Any Video Converterについては、Free版でなくとも、またMac版でも変換できると思われるが、未検証。
またVideo Mondeyについては、現在開発中のため、iPod/iPhone用のmp4形式への変換にのみ対応している。

また、mkv形式を他の動画形式に変換すると、自動的に字幕が付与される、または付与する字幕が選択できない等のケースが発生する。
この場合は、MKVToolnixというツールを利用し、不要な字幕データを削除したmkv形式の動画を作成し直した後、変換すれば良い。